Andrzej and Agnieszka Dyminski live in a 70-year old wooden house which is about to collapse. Andrzej is disabled and uses a wheelchair since he is 5 years old. After 6 years of marriage the couple is finally expecting a baby. They have been planning to build a new house for the last few years: have got the land, building permission and collected lots of building materials and some savings. However, they still don’t have enough money to start the construction. Andrzej and his wife work in a garage (former cowshed) assembling electronic elements for other companies. His remuneration is their only income. Agnieszka used to work in a local social service office but left her job when she got pregnant. During winter the couple moves to their family house nearby sharing the apartment with their parents and his brother’s family of six. In the summer they go back to their old wooden house despite its dilapidation.

The family is far-sighted, well organized and active. They love each other very much and would like to raise their child-to-be-born in a safe healthy home.

The house is located in a small village, 40 km from Warsaw.
